PocketBase is a Go backend (framework and app) that includes: embedded database with realtime subscriptions backed-in files and users management convenient Admin dashboard UI simple REST-ish API And all of this compiles in a single portable executable.

If you haven't used PocketBase: it's an open-source backend in a single Go binary. Embedded SQLite, auth, real-time subscriptions, file storage, REST API, admin UI — all included. The catch has always been hosting it: renting a VPS,... - Source: dev.to / 2 months ago
